Job Summary

We are seeking a Staff Engineer to join our growing team. In this role, you will leverage your deep technical expertise to solve challenging problems, guide technical direction, and mentor junior engineers. At Collette, we're at the beginning of our journey transitioning from a monolithic application stack to a distributed, microservice-based architecture. As a leader in guided travel, we're dedicated to crafting exceptional experiences for our travelers. We are seeking a Staff Engineer to provide technical leadership, design, and implementation of our next generation customer web product. Utilizing a modern cloud-based infrastructure and catering to hundreds of thousands of travelers worldwide. This role requires someone willing to work full stack in a microservices architecture with a front-end built in React and Next.js. A successful candidate will have a broad skillset covering front-end, back-end, cloud technologies in Azure, and DevOps practices in CI/CD.


Primary Functions

  • Lead design and development of back-end services in C#, Docker, Kubernetes, and SQL Server and front-end applications in React, Next.js and Node.js.
  • Lead architecture design, code reviews, and technical discussions.
  • Ensure quality via automated testing.
  • Mentor Senior Software Engineers and more junior members on the team in best practices and technologies fostering their growth and development.
  • Advocate for technical excellence by establishing best practices, conducting code reviews, and identifying opportunities for improvement.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ams including product managers, designers, and other engineers to deliver scalable and reliable software solutions.
  • Stay updated on emerging technologies and industry trends, continuously enhancing your skills and knowledge to drive innovation within the team.
  • Identify and mitigate technical risks, proactively developing solutions to potential problems.
  • Communicate complex technical concepts clearly and concisely to both technical and non-technical audiences.


Knowledge & Skills

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science (preferred) or related field.
  • 8+ years of relevant work experience, demonstrating a deep understanding of software engineering principles and practices.
  • Proficiency in front-end technologies including React, Next.js and Node.js.
  • Proficiency in API design and development and with cloud engineering, Azure services preferred.
  • Proven track record in building distributed microservices at scale, coupled with expertise in relational databases, preferably SQL Server.
  • Experience mentoring and coaching junior engineers.
  • Strong understanding of software development best practices (e.g., version control, testing, continuous integration/continuous delivery).
  • Excellent problem-solving skills and ability to thrive in a fast-paced, collaborative environment.
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to effectively communicate technical concepts to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Self-starter with a bias for action, a passion for innovation and continuous learning.
  • Experience in the travel industry preferred.
  • Experience in transformational projects from monolithic to decoupled services preferred.
